https://bz.apache.org/bugzilla/show_bug.cgi?id=63921

            Bug ID: 63921
           Summary: ConcurrentModificationException while Project
           Product: Ant
           Version: unspecified
          Hardware: PC
                OS: Mac OS X 10.1
            Status: NEW
          Severity: normal
          Priority: P2
         Component: Core tasks
          Assignee: [email protected]
          Reporter: [email protected]
  Target Milestone: ---

Please see the stack trace below. 
We are using JDK8/Ant 1.10.5 /Linux. Is there a known fix we can use in our ant
code ? or a patch that resolves this ?

This is happening consistently. But often we see this issue intermittently.


         at org.apache.tools.ant.Project.log(Project.java:478)
         at org.apache.tools.ant.Task.log(Task.java:294)
         at org.apache.tools.ant.Task.log(Task.java:279)
         at org.apache.tools.ant.taskdefs.Mkdir.execute(Mkdir.java:74)

Though it shows as Mkdir task, it happens with any other task.


   Caused by: java.util.ConcurrentModificationException
         at java.util.Hashtable$Enumerator.next(Hashtable.java:1378)
         at
java.util.Spliterators$IteratorSpliterator.tryAdvance(Spliterators.java:1812)
         at
java.util.stream.ReferencePipeline.forEachWithCancel(ReferencePipeline.java:126)
         at
java.util.stream.AbstractPipeline.copyIntoWithCancel(AbstractPipeline.java:498)
         at
java.util.stream.AbstractPipeline.copyInto(AbstractPipeline.java:485)
         at
java.util.stream.AbstractPipeline.wrapAndCopyInto(AbstractPipeline.java:471)
         at
java.util.stream.FindOps$FindOp.evaluateSequential(FindOps.java:152)
         at
java.util.stream.AbstractPipeline.evaluate(AbstractPipeline.java:234)
         at
java.util.stream.ReferencePipeline.findFirst(ReferencePipeline.java:464)
         at org.apache.tools.ant.XmlLogger.getTaskElement(XmlLogger.java:349)
         at org.apache.tools.ant.XmlLogger.messageLogged(XmlLogger.java:402)
         at
org.apache.tools.ant.Project.fireMessageLoggedEvent(Project.java:2243)
         at org.apache.tools.ant.Project.fireMessageLogged(Project.java:2342)
         at org.apache.tools.ant.Project.log(Project.java:478)
         at org.apache.tools.ant.Task.log(Task.java:294)
         at org.apache.tools.ant.Task.log(Task.java:279)
         at org.apache.tools.ant.taskdefs.Mkdir.execute(Mkdir.java:74)
         at
org.apache.tools.ant.UnknownElement.execute(UnknownElement.java:292)
         at sun.reflect.GeneratedMethodAccessor4.invoke(Unknown Source)
         at
s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
         at java.lang.reflect.Method.invoke(Method.java:498)
         at
org.apache.tools.ant.dispatch.DispatchUtils.execute(DispatchUtils.java:99)

-- 
You are receiving this mail because:
You are the assignee for the bug.

Reply via email to